Summer day camp to be operated by YMCA

West Nipissing has approved a new partnership to fill the void left after the municipally-run summer day camp program was discontinued.

The YMCA of Northeastern Ontario will run a camp out of the Sports Hall of Fame where campers would be near the pool, fields, and other amenities.

The YMCA had been hoping for such a response from the Mayor and Council so that the summer day camp program could get up and running for this year.

Renee-Anne Paquette, the Coordinator of Community Services says that the YMCA makes a good partner. The Sports Hall of Fame and fields are not booked at the times the campers are proposed to use them. One drawback, says Paquette, is the anticipation that registration fees may be higher under the YMCA. She adds that subsidies are available to families in need.

Paquette also suggests that discussions with the YMCA suggest the camp would continue the community partnerships developed by the former municipal camp, such as trips to Leisure Farms or the fire hall.
